First we need to understand the concept of Japanâs MOST important manner:
äșșă«èż·æăăăăȘă
Hito ni meiwaku wo kakenai.

So the concept is: you are the most unworthy, if you make other people move a finger because of you, even if theyâre throwing rocks at you, you are âcausing troubleâ for them.
Now weâre gonna learn another Japanese word:
[èș«ć ] âmiuchiâ
Itâll translate to ârelativesâ but the kanji consist of èș«(body), ć (within). So it could also mean oneâs body
Your son and husband is also your âmiuchiâ

So when your son (which is also your âbodyâ) made other people move a finger for him, heâs already causing trouble.
And since you need to humble down the most in the room, you will take your son to humble down with you because heâs your mirchi

In the raw panel mitsuki said something âbecause youâre weak, you got caught and caused trouble (meiwaku kakeru) for other people!â
When she said Katsuki is âweakâ, sheâs actually humbling herself because her son is her miuchi.
So this is BASIC MANNER for them, NOT mental abuse
